/* scrollbar-farben */
body {
  scrollbar-base-color: E6E7E8;
  scrollbar-face-color: F3F3F1;
  scrollbar-track-color: E6E7E8;
  scrollbar-arrow-color: 666666;
  scrollbar-3dlight-color: 666666;
  scrollbar-darkshadow-color: 666666;
  scrollbar-highlight-color: F3F3F1;
  scrollbar-shadow-color: F3F3F1;
  
  font-family: Arial, Helvetica, sans-serif;
  font-size:12px;
  color: #939598;
  text-decoration: none;
  line-height: 16px;
}

/* ZAKU Styles */

.LinkRollover { 
	font-family: Arial, Helvetica, sans-serif; 
	font-size: 12px; font-weight: bold; color: #FF6600; 
	line-height: 17px ; 
	text-decoration: none 
}

a.LinkRollover: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	font-weight: bold;
	color: #333333;
	line-height: 17px ;
	text-decoration: none
}


/* Conpresso Styles */

.leer              { }

/*TD A	{ text-decoration: none; color: #939598; font-family: Arial,Helvetica, sans-serif; font-size: 11 px; }*/

TD,TR,TH,DIV,BR,LI,OL,UL,SUP,SELECT,INPUT,TEXTAREA,DD,DT,SPAN,DL	{ text-decoration: none; color: #939598; font-family: Arial,Helvetica, sans-serif; font-size: 12 px; }

a              {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	}
.p              {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	} 

.text              {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	}
	
.text:link       {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	}
 
 	
.text:active      {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	}
 
 	
.text:visited     {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	}
	
.text:hover     {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	}
 
.mini              {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	} 
.header            {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	font-weight: bold; 
	}
    
.link { 
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	}

.link: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#666666;
	text-decoration: none;
	line-height: 16px;
	}

.htitel           {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#666666;
	font-weight: bold;
	line-height: 18px;
	}
A.ahtitel:link    { 	
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#666666;
	font-weight: bold;
	line-height: 18px;
	}
A.ahtitel:active  { 	
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#666666;
	font-weight: bold;
	line-height: 18px;
	}
A.ahtitel:visited { 	
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#666666;
	font-weight: bold;
	line-height: 18px;
	}
A.ahtitel:hover   { 	
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#666666;
	font-weight: bold;
	line-height: 18px;
	}

.utitel           {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	font-weight: bold;
	line-height: 16px;
	}
A.autitel:link    {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	font-weight: bold;
	line-height: 16px;
	}
	
A.autitel:active  {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	font-weight: bold;
	line-height: 16px;
	}
	 
A.autitel: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	font-weight: bold;
	line-height: 16px;
	}
	 
A.autitel:hover   {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#666666;
	font-weight: bold;
	line-height: 16px;
	}

.more { 
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	}

.more: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#666666;
	text-decoration: none;
	line-height: 16px;
	}

A.al:link         {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#666666; line-height: 17px ; text-decoration: none }
A.al:active       {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#666666; line-height: 17px ; text-decoration: none }
A.al:visited      {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#666666; line-height: 17px ; text-decoration: none }

A.al:hover        {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#666666; line-height: 17px ; text-decoration: none }

.Copyright        { font-size: 12px; }

A.copy:link       {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#666666; line-height: 17px ; text-decoration: none }
A.copy:active     {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#666666; line-height: 17px ; text-decoration: none }
A.copy:visited    {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#666666; line-height: 17px ; text-decoration: none }
A.copy:hover      { font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#939598; line-height: 17px ; text-decoration: none }

.i0               {font-size:12px; font-family:Verdana, Arial, Helvetica; }
.i2               { width: 350px; font-size:12px; font-family:Verdana, Arial, Helvetica; }



/* Formularfelder */
.Suchbox {
	width:150px;
	height:15px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	border: 1px solid #666666;
	background-position: center;
}

/* Formularfelder */
.BoxNamen {
	width:250px;
	height:17px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	border: 1px solid #49A942;
	background-position: center;
	color: #666666;
}

.BoxNamenBreit {
	width:325px;
	height:17px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	border: 1px solid #CCCCCC;
	background-position: center;
}

/* Formularfelder */
.BoxPLZ {
	width:80px;
	height:17px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	border: 1px solid #CCCCCC;
	background-position: center;
}

.BoxAnzahl {
	width:40px;
	height:17px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	border: 1px solid #CCCCCC;
	background-position: center;
}

/* Formularfelder */
.BoxSprache {
	width:100px;
	height:17px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	border: 1px solid #CCCCCC;
	background-position: center;
	background-color: #FFFFFF;
}

/* Formularfelder */
.BoxEMail {
	width:140px;
	height:17px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	border: 1px solid #CCCCCC;
	background-position: center;
	background-color: #FFFFFF;
}

/* Formularfelder */
.BoxMitteilung {
	width:250px;
	height:120px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	border: 1px solid #CCCCCC;
	background-position: center;
}

/* Formularfelder */
.BoxMitteilungBreit {
	width:325px;
	height:120px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	border: 1px solid #CCCCCC;
	background-position: center;
}

.ButtonSuche            {
	height:17px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	background-position: center;
	background-color: #FFFFFF;
	color: #49A942;
	border: 1px solid #49A942;
}

}
.ButtonSuche:hover      {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 14px;
	color: #939598;
	text-decoration: none;
	line-height: 16px;
	font-weight: normal; 
}

.tabLink				{ 
	text-decoration: none; 
	color: #939598; 
	font-family: Arial,Helvetica, sans-serif; 
	font-size: 12 px; 
}
.tabText {

	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#939598;
	text-decoration: none;
	line-height: 14px;
}
.tabTitel {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#FFFFFF;
	text-decoration: none;
	line-height: 14px;
	font-weight: bold;

}
.tabRowGruen{
	background-color: #49a942;
}.tabText-12pt { font-family: Arial, Helvetica, sans-serif; font-size:12px; color: #939598; text-decoration: none; line-height: 16px; }
.tabTitel-12pt { font-family: Arial, Helvetica, sans-serif; font-size:12px; color: #FFFFFF; text-decoration: none; line-height: 16px; font-weight: bold; }

/*
.tabTitel-12pt-Gruen { font-family: Arial, Helvetica, sans-serif; font-size:12px; color: #49a242; text-decoration: none; line-height: 16px; font-weight: bold; }
.tabTitel-12pt-Gruen:hover { font-family: Arial, Helvetica, sans-serif; font-size:12px; color: #000000; text-decoration: none; line-height: 16px; font-weight: bold; }
.tabTitel-12pt-Gruen:visited { font-family: Arial, Helvetica, sans-serif; font-size:12px; color: #000000; text-decoration: none; line-height: 16px; font-weight: bold; }
.tabTitel-12pt-Gruen:active { font-family: Arial, Helvetica, sans-serif; font-size:12px; color: #000000; text-decoration: none; line-height: 16px; font-weight: bold; }
*/
.tabTitel-12pt-Gruen { 
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#49a242;
	text-decoration: none;
	line-height: 16px;
	font-weight: bold;
	}
	
.tabTitel-12pt-Gruen:hover { 
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#666666;
	text-decoration: none;
	line-height: 16px;
	font-weight: bold;
	}
	


.tabTitel-Link-12pt: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#000000;
	text-decoration: none;
	line-height: 16px;
	font-weight: bold;
	}


	
.htitel-weiss { font-family: Arial, Helvetica, sans-serif; font-size: 14px; color: #FFFFFF; font-weight: bold; line-height: 18px; }

.tabTitel-Link-12pt { 
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#FFFFFF;
	text-decoration: none;
	line-height: 16px;
	}

.tabTitel-Link-12pt: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	color: #000000;
	text-decoration: none;
	line-height: 16px;
	}

